Has anyone experienced issues mapping the Korg nanokontrol Studio since Reason 12.7 ?
Ever since Reason added official support for the Korg, mine ceased working.
While Reason detects it as usual, the buttons and dials do nothing. There's also no visual confirmation.
The controller continues to work flawlessly in Reason 10 and Reason 11 Suite.
The Lua files I use don't work on the latest version.

I did also a fresh install on a new Hardware without any other midi devices, it's still the same.

I've been stuck for a while, so any and all suggestions is appreciated. Thanks!

Hi@all,

It worked!
I've tried rmtcvolte's suggestion and tried the mappings by maghul. The file structure has changed since Reason 12,
remote files are no longer in "C:/ProgramData/Propellerhead Software/Remote",
they're in "C:/Program Files/Propellerhead/Reason 12/Remote".
In there, there is the following file structure:

+---BuiltinCodecs
+---BuiltinMaps
+---DefaultCodecs
¦ +---Lua Codecs
¦ ¦ +---Korg
¦ +---Midi Codecs
+---DefaultMaps
+---Korg

The nanokontrol devices are in a combination file "nanoSeries", the real devices should be autodetected.
I've replaced "nanoSeries.lua" as well as "nanoSeries.luacodec" in "DefaultCodecs\LuaCodecs\Korg
and the "nanokontrolstudio.remotemap" in the "DefaultMaps\Korg" directory with the files I've
downloaded from Github, this led to an error.

Since I have no other devices by Korg, I've deleted all files in the directories
(If someone has the same problems, make a backup of the files first)

"C:\Program Files\Propellerhead\Reason 12\Remote\DefaultCodecs\Lua Codecs\Korg"
"C:\Program Files\Propellerhead\Reason 12\Remote\DefaultMaps\Korg"

then exclusively added the files by maghul.

Maghul's thumbnail couldn't be displayed. I've copied back the original png from Sweden to
C:\Program Files\Propellerhead\Reason 12\Remote\DefaultCodecs\Lua Codecs\Korg
